New Diff for IMSA 240z

Filed under: Featured Cars and Projects,Performance
by Alvin G @ 10:52 pm on October 29, 2012

The crew at ZCG helped Canepa Design re-build the rear differential on the Brad Frisselle 240z IMSA race car.

ZCG installed an OS Giken limited-slip unit and also prepped a spare diff so it could run at the Monterey Historics.

We were stoked to work on such a significant and championship Datsun race car!

Twin-Turbo Family Hauler: Scott’s G37 Sedan

Filed under: Featured Cars and Projects,Performance
by Alvin G @ 10:31 pm on October 23, 2012


Scott G came to ZCG with the goal of making his G37 sedan a low-key street sleeper. After all, this 4-door,  AWD, automatic-equipped sedan was his daily driver and kid-hauler so attracting attention was not desired. Read further and we think you’ll agree that Scott has achieved probably the closest thing to a 4-door R35!

To add power we started with a GTM Twin Turbo kit.  Note the factory AWD system:

Turbo smart wastegates for the divorced down-pipes and modified oil pan:


Oil cooler,FMIC and intake details:


Even with the twin turbo kit installed, the engine bay looks surprisingly stock:


A full Stillen cat-back exhaust replaces the restrictive factory system.


The shiny muffler canisters were painted a stealthy matte grey finish to retain a factory-like appearance:


We visited Christian at 034 Motorsport to put the G37 on their awd dyno. The GTM turbos increased power from 278hp/258tq to 413hp/344tq, gains of 135hp and 86tq at the wheels:

Scott enjoyed the newfound boost and taking the kids to school turned into a much more “spirited” experience. With more power on tap he quickly realized that handling and braking needed attention.  BC coil-overs, SPC F/R control arms and Hotchkis sway bars were installed to tighten up the suspension:

In the braking department the G now sports STOPTECH’s huge 15″(380mm) front big-brake kit using the ST-60 6-piston calipers. ST-40 calipers on 355mm rotors are out back:

These gigantic binders are framed behind VOLK’s newest wheel, 19″ HOMURA 2X8GTs in silver. The wheels also demonstrate how much larger the BBK is compared to the stock brakes:

Here are a few before/after shots of the new stance and footwork:

Big brakes and nice wheels aside, it’s hard to tell that this mid-size sedan packs a 400hp+ punch. Scott’s commute and trips to school will always be fun and we have a feeling the kids can enjoy the ride too 🙂
